    Kurzfassung: Memories of Ruth Glaser's childhood in a well-to-do Düsseldorf family. Her maternal grandfather was the founder of the family realty business S. Gumpert, where her father was the co-owner. Recollections of the family's extensive household. Family vacations in the mountains. Musical activities within the family. Visits to the synagogue together with her maternal grandmother Bertha, a pious woman who kept a kosher home. Celebration of Jewish holidays. In 1930 Ruth was enrolled in the Auguste-Victoria girl's school. Rise of Nazism. Awareness of growing danger. Ruth experienced alienation from classmates, who joined the Hitler youth and ceased socializing with her. Nuremberg laws and their impact on the life of the family. Celebration of Ruth's bat mitzvah at the Düsseldorf temple. Social life focusing on the Cafe Marcus. Confrontation with the Nazi ideology in history and biology lessons at school. Ruth's growing desire to leave the country. Graduation from Auguste-Victoria school in 1936 and training as a baby nurse in Geneva. Reluctance of her parents to leave Germany. Acquaintance of her future-husband Erich Preuss. Engagement and plans to leave for Palestine. Ruth worked in Geneva and worried about her parents in Nazi Germany. Emigration to Palestine. Improvised wedding with friends. Early life in Palestine and struggles to make a living. Solidarity and friendship with fellow German emigres in Tel Aviv. Cultural activities. News about her parent's refuge in Holland. Difficulties between the Jewish and Arab population. Outbreak of the war. Air raids in Tel Aviv and worries about Ruth's parents in Holland. Restrictive immigration policy under the British mandate. Ruth found a position as a baby nurse in a befriended family. News about Ruth's parents, who were taken to Westerbork. Fervent attempts to arrange them certificates for Palestine. End of the war and tragic news of her parents fate.
    Kurzfassung: Emigration to the United States in 1947, where Ruth and Erich started a business in interior decorating. Death of her husband Erich in 1969. Frequent visits to Germany between 1958-1988.
    Kurzfassung: Addenda: Reflections on the past during Ruth Glasers visits in Germany in 1988 and 1989. Xerox copies of the "Juedische Gemeindeblatt" in 1938 and various documents.

    Kurzfassung: Short introduction containing childhood in Laupheim (Wuerttemberg), university studies in Heidelberg and Munich, move to Berlin, and life as a physician in Berlin during the Weimar Republic. The main part in form of a diary from the burning of the German parliament in 1933 to 1939 describes persecutions after 1933; life as a Jewish physician in Nazi Germany; the November pogrom of 1938; imprisonment of Erich Nathorff in concentration camp; immigration to USA. An epilogue describes new beginnings in USA after the emigration.
